The Origins of Karaage

 

Karaage, a popular Japanese culinary delight, has a rich history that dates back to the introduction of fried cooking techniques from continental Asia. The term "karaage" originally referred to a method of cooking involving the deep frying of various foods, particularly fish and vegetables, using a thin batter. However, it is most commonly associated with chicken in contemporary contexts. This transformation became prominent during the early 20th century when the dish began to gain popularity across Japan as fried chicken emerged as a national favorite.

The variations of karaage are numerous, stemming from regional influences that contribute to its preparation and flavors. For instance, the way karaage is seasoned and marinated can differ significantly; in certain areas, soy sauce and ginger are traditional components, while others may utilize sake and garlic for depth of flavor. Likewise, the choice of chicken parts is also diverse, with different cuts such as thighs or wings being favored depending on personal preference and locality.

Cultural significance plays a crucial role in the relationship Japanese people have with karaage. Frequently enjoyed during family gatherings, picnics, and festivals, it is more than just a dish—it is a symbol of shared experiences and communal enjoyment. In present times, karaage has extended beyond its local roots, becoming a staple at izakayas (Japanese pubs) and convenience stores across the nation, further solidifying its place in Japanese gastronomy.

As the dish evolves, modern interpretations and fusion recipes continue to emerge, showcasing the adaptability of karaage. From innovative variations that incorporate global flavors to traditional recipes that honor its historical roots, karaage remains an essential element of Japanese cuisine. The evolution of this beloved dish reflects both the contemporary culinary landscape and the enduring appreciation for Japan's rich food heritage.
